I've sent another where the hell are my batteries email to 7dayshop.com and they've finally replied saying, despite sending you an email saying they're despatched, there is a 7-14 day wait for these, sorry.
I've ordered some from Hong Kong which will hopefully arrive quicker.
Sorry for lack of toons at polo.
Battery update:
